What do you think are the biggest diet mistakes people make during the holiday season, and how can I avoid making them?
Holiday Bulge Avoider
Dear Holiday Bulge Avoider,
First of all, love the name... HA! I have a hard time typing that without giggling. But on to your question. I think people make MANY food mistakes around the holidays. The first (and possibly BIGGEST) mistake is to give up completely. Making a blanket decision like, "I'm NOT going to think about what I'm eating over the holidays at all -- I'll worry about it on January 1st," is a BAD idea (in my opinion). With all the crazy-fattening foods that are everywhere during the holidays, that approach can easily cause you to gain several pounds very quickly. So don't do that. Instead, take one day, one meal, and one snack at a time, and remain aware of what you are eating. If you splurge at one meal, be a little more cautious at the next. Another mistake people make is to set huge goals that are sometimes unattainable. If you commit to not eat ANY holiday foods or to LOSE ten pounds by New Year's, you are likely setting yourself up for failure. Then you might become discouraged and just give up. My advice is to be realistic. Know that this is a difficult time of the year when it comes to food temptation, and you're going to be faced with holiday goodies that you'll want to indulge in a little. There's nothing wrong with that. Try not to get overwhelmed and let that throw you off track. Stay focused and cut yourself a little slack. Oh, and keep mini candy canes around at all times.
